Brainwave is a charity that helps children with disabilities to achieve greater independence. Aiming to improve mobility, communication skills, and learning potential, through a range of specialist therapies.

Story

Leia first visited The Brainwave Centre in January 2013. We went down to Somerset and met Leia's therapist, Becky, and her colleague Denise, the process lasted two days.  After just the initial meeting and a few questions Becky told us that Leia had Sensory Processing Disorder and explained about the vestibular (balance) and proprioceptor (the body's position in space) systems and how they affected Leia. This was a truly enlightening moment. It explains so much of Leia's behaviour and helped us understand new ways to help her. The start of the Brainwave programme has also helped along with Leia's fabulous school, Isobel Mair, to educate Leia. We can't believe how far Leia has come with her literacy and numeracy skills thanks to the advice of Brainwave.

Two years on and we still see Becky every six months. She always gives us great advice on a wide variety of issues and always has great ideas on how to problem solve them. Leia has come so far these last two years that she managed to complete an aerial assault course (not without a few dramas but completed none the less) whilst on holiday in October. This would not have been possible without the help of Becky and Brainwave.

Brainwave heavily subsidises the costs of the assessments (hundreds of pounds) and parents only have to pay 20%. They can only do this through fundraising. This page is our thank you to the whole team.
